Where Do You Get Energy
by Yourself or with Others? |
Extraverts
must speak a thought in order to think it. The introvert must think a thought in
order to speak it. Both ways of being are excellent ways to be, simply different. |
When You Look,
What Do You See? |
The
Sensor hears what is said; the intuitive hears what is not said. Obviously we use both
sensing and intuition in order to function effectively, but each way of seeing the world
is a form of giftedness. |
Are You a Thinker Who Feels
or a Feeler Who Thinks? |
The
Thinker will value logical analysis in deciding issues and may be oblivious to hurt
feelings that result. Thinkers consider emotions as just one more piece of data. The
Feeler uses feeling values to reach decisions. Feelers consider logic as just one
more piece of data. |
What do You Prefer:
Structure & Schedule or
Freedom & Flexibility? |
Judgers
LOVE deadlines; they invent them! Perceivers HATE deadlines; they circumvent them.
The Perceiver views the Judger as dependable, deliberate, conscientious and
conclusive. The Judger views the Perceiver as spontaneous, open, fun loving and
"go with the flow." |
